Mieke Busman holds Machu Picchu in her sights as she takes up the Cuso International Challenge

 

Mieke Busman lives in the trail capital of Canada, Uxbridge, Ontario, and this spring and summer she will be lacing up her hiking boots more frequently – to prepare for the Cuso International Challenge trek to Machu Picchu, Peru.

“I am really looking forward to it,” says Mieke, 64, who had planned to do the hike in 2020 before it was postponed due to the COVID-19 pandemic. “I love mountains, and I have never been to South America. I’m excited to see some of Peru and learn more about the people. I also like the physical challenge.”

A retired nurse, Mieke is keen to learn more about Cuso International and its programs as she hikes with fellow Canadians to the ancient Inca ruins. Before they leave, participants raise funds that will be directed to Cuso International programming, such as the Women’s Voice and Leadership project in Peru, which helps to connect women’s rights organizations and strengthen their initiatives, programs, and advocacy work.

“I am very attracted to Cuso International’s overall mission, of providing tools and knowledge to help people move forward in their lives,” says Mieke, who has already raised more than $5,000. “I believe meaningful change comes through mentorship and partnership.”

Mieke is originally from Amsterdam, Netherlands, has been a lifelong traveller, and has lived and worked in different parts of the world and Canada. “I have restless feet, and I prefer unconventional travel – backpacking, hitchhiking, camping.”

She originally planned to do the trek with her husband, Angus McKenzie, but in April 2020, he was hospitalized and needed open heart surgery. “We feel like there has been an angel sitting on his shoulder … if we had gone to Peru in March 2020 as was planned, he likely would not have made it.”

This fall, Mieke will hike alongside Kelsi Rousseau, a friend and former colleague.

“I am looking forward to travelling with Kelsi and connecting with the other participants, to learn about their lives and what motivates them.”
